H40.62X0
ICD-10-CMThis code signifies elevated intraocular pressure and optic nerve damage in the left eye, directly resulting from the use of a pharmaceutical agent. The specific stage of glaucoma progression is not documented or determined. This condition is an adverse effect of a prescribed or illicit drug.
Use this code when documentation clearly states glaucoma in the left eye is secondary to drug use, and the stage of glaucoma is not specified. This typically occurs when a patient presents with new-onset or worsening glaucoma symptoms attributed to medication, and the ophthalmologist has not yet determined the specific stage (e.g., mild, moderate, severe). Supporting documentation includes physician notes detailing drug causality and left eye involvement.
